  "account": "Stanley Druckenmiller, former colleague of US Secretary of the Treasury Scott Bessent, has advised his former protégé on managing the US Treasury market. Druckenmiller stated that high interest rates are a sign of \"problems ahead\" and that artificially suppressing them will only increase threats. He argued that the market is functioning properly, reflecting factors such as 3-4% inflation, 4.1% unemployment, and a $40 trillion national debt, and that the Treasury's actions to buy back longer-term bonds are unnecessary. Druckenmiller warned that if fiscal reforms are not made, the bond market will ultimately force adjustments, potentially in a disorderly manner.",
